Cookies Packaging Flow Wrapper

The Challenge:

The manufacturer faced significant challenges in their packaging process, primarily due to the manual handling required in their cookie production. The process of manually removing baking sheets and transitioning cookies to packaging was slow, error-prone, and became a production bottleneck.

 

The baking process required manual removal of baking sheets, slowing down production.

Transitioning cookies to packaging was error-prone, affecting product quality.

This project represented the manufacturer's first move towards automating their packaging process.

Cookies Packaging Flow Wrapper

The Solution:

To address these challenges, AES developed a custom solution to automate the removal of baking sheets, incorporating an innovative vacuum drum system into the conveyor undercarriage. This system significantly enhanced the efficiency and hygiene of the packaging process.

  • Introduced mag-drive powered vacuum drum to automate baking sheet removal.

  • The system includes two vacuum drums mounted on stands for easy maintenance and cleaning. Operators can remove and replace drums without tools.

  • The newly implemented system efficiently removes baking sheets and feeds cookies into the smart-belt infeed (Garnet) which then spaces out the cookies into the flow wrapper without manual involvement, significantly speeding up the production process.

The Results:

The transition to an automated system brought about remarkable improvements in performance. The manufacturer experienced a significant increase in production speeds, going from 160-170 packages per minute (PPM) across two lines to an impressive 200-240 PPM on a single line.

This not only solved the cookie manufacturer's production bottleneck but also marked a successful transition towards a more automated and efficient packaging solution.
